The measure of an angle is 78°. What is the measure of a complementary angle?
ki77a [65]
First you need to know the definition of a complementary angle. That means that two angles add up to 90 degrees, or a right angle.

To find an angle complementary to a 78 degree angle, you need to subtract 78 from 90. 

90 - 78 = 12

A roofer calculates his bid price using the formula P = 1.85s + 4.2f, where s is the area of the roof in square feet and f is th
solmaris [256]

Answer: 1,811 square foot

Step-by-step explanation:

Hi, to answer this question we have to solve the equation given, by substituting P = 4,148 and f=190 in the equation.

P = 1.85s + 4.2f

4,148 = 1.85s +4.2 (190)

Solving for s:

4,148 = 1.85s +798

4,148-798 =1.85s

3,350 = 1.85s

3,350/1.85 =s

s = 1,810.81 = 1,811 square foot  (rounded)
